The short-handed Miami Heat defeated the Indiana Pacers 142-116, extending the Pacers' losing streak to eight games. Turnovers and poor second-half defense plagued the Pacers, who gave up 38 points off 26 turnovers. The Heat dominated the fourth quarter, outscoring the Pacers 44-22 to secure the win.
